Lowering pipelines. //! //! TAMER is composed of a series of IR lowering operations connected in //! series as a pipeline of [`Parser`](crate::parse::Parser)s, //! called the _lowering pipeline_. //! Each parser in the pipeline produces a stream of tokens that is read and //! acted upon by the next. //! The system can therefore be reasoned about as a series of mappings //! between IRs, //! where each parser in the pipeline produces a lower-level IR. //! //! Portions of the pipeline require operating on data in aggregate. //! Most notably, //! the [ASG](crate::asg) aggregates data into a graph; //! the graph acts as a _sink_ for the pipeline. //! At the other end, //! the ASG serves as a source for another lowering pipeline that emits //! the target object. //! //! The module is responsible for pipeline composition. //!
